Description
We are Starbucks, a company built around coffee, connection, and a tradition of service, and we are known for developing extraordinary leaders who share that spirit. In this Senior Product Manager role, you will own the strategy, usability, and performance of digital products that shape customer experiences and support business growth. We offer a comprehensive benefits package that includes medical, dental, vision, life insurance, disability coverage, paid parental leave, vacation, sick time, holidays, retirement savings with company match, stock and equity programs, tuition coverage, and additional well-being resources. We work onsite four days a week because we believe we do our best work together, and we are committed to equal opportunity, inclusive hiring, and reasonable accommodations for applicants who need them.
